# [Day 8: Haunted Wasteland](https://adventofcode.com/2023/day/8)

View file

@ -0,0 +1,119 @@
import sys
import re
from functools import reduce
def parse(instr: str) -> tuple[str, dict[str, tuple[str, str]]]:
instructions, raw_graph = instr.split("\n\n")
graph = {}
for (this_node, left, right) in re.findall(r"([A-Z\d]{3}) = \(([A-Z\d]{3}), ([A-Z\d]{3})\)", raw_graph):
graph[this_node] = (left, right)
return instructions, graph
def one(instr: str):
instructions, graph = parse(instr)
cursor = "AAA"
i = 0
while cursor != "ZZZ":
instruction = instructions[i % len(instructions)]
cursor = graph[cursor][0 if instruction == "L" else 1]
i += 1
return i
def are_cursors_at_z(cursors: list[str]) -> bool:
for c in cursors:
if c[-1] != "Z":
return False
return True
def two(instr: str):
instructions, graph = parse(instr)
cursors = []
for key in graph:
if key[-1] == "A":
cursors.append(key)
constraints = []
for start in cursors:
cursor = start
instruction_step = 0
history = {}
i = 0
while (cursor, instruction_step) not in history:
instruction = instructions[instruction_step]
history[(cursor, instruction_step)] = i
cursor = graph[cursor][0 if instruction == "L" else 1]
i += 1
instruction_step = i % len(instructions)
assert reduce(lambda acc, v: acc or v[0][-1] == "Z", history, False), f"{start} has no end condition"
loop_start_key = (cursor, instruction_step)
endpoint_at = None
for key in history:
if key[0][-1] == "Z":
endpoint_at = history[key]
_debug(key)
loop_starts_at = history[loop_start_key]
loop_length = (max(history.values()) - loop_starts_at) + 1
_debug(f"{start} loops {loop_start_key} {loop_starts_at=} {endpoint_at=} {loop_length=}")
constraints.append((loop_starts_at, endpoint_at - loop_starts_at, loop_length))
m = 0
soln = None
while True:
# _debug("---")
if m % 1000 == 0:
_debug(m, end="\r")
works = True
for (s, i, l) in constraints:
x = (m-s-i)/l
# _debug((s, i, l), x, (x < 0 or x % 1 != 0))
if x < 0 or not float(x).is_integer():
works = False
break
if works:
soln = m
break
m += 1
return soln
def _debug(*args, **kwargs):
kwargs["file"] = sys.stderr
print(*args, **kwargs)
if __name__ == "__main__":
if len(sys.argv) < 2 or sys.argv[1] not in ["1", "2"]:
print("Missing day argument", file=sys.stderr)
sys.exit(1)
inp = sys.stdin.read().strip()
if sys.argv[1] == "1":
print(one(inp))
else:
print(two(inp))
